Customs I&I foils bid to smuggle betel nuts worth Rs30m

LAHORE: Directorate of Customs Intelligence & Investigation team has seized 23 tons of smuggled betel nut worth Rs30 million and arrested two persons.

Sources told Customs Today that information was passed through Director Rubab Sikander that smuggled goods would be moved. Deputy Director Usman Tariq alerted the staff and subsequently a 22-wheeler truck loaded with betel nuts was intercepted.

The truck was intercepted at Saggiyan bridge and found fully loaded with smuggled goods. Two cars of smugglers were also piloting the truck. The smugglers came out of the car and threatened the staff of dire consequences. Due to the presence of police and rangers officials at Saggiyan interchange, smugglers fled from the scene hurling threats.

The impounded goods were brought to the office with the assistance of police and rangers officials. Total 23 tons of betel nuts packed in 200 bags were recovered. Two persons have been arrested. FIR has been registered against prime accused Gul Khan and investigations are still underway till the filing of this report.
